Agent guide: [/agents.md](https://www.wearedevelopers.com/agents.md). --- # Staff Algorithm Engineer - Emerging Sensing Technologies - **Company:** Dexcom, Inc. - **Location:** Sacramento, CA, United States (Remote available) - **Salary:** $135,100.0 - $225,100.0 - **Contract:** Permanent contract - **Skills:** Computer Simulation, Experimental Data, Python (Programming Language), MATLAB, Machine Learning, Information Technology - **Published:** August 1, 2026 - **Apply:** https://www.disabledperson.com/jobs/73944073-staff-algorithm-engineer-emerging-sensing-technologies ## About the Role * PhD in Biomedical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Applied Mathematics, Physics, Biophysics, Quantitative Biology, Computer Science, Statistics, or related discipline with 2-4 years industry experience; or MS with 5-7 years relevant experience. * Strong foundation in mathematical modeling, simulation, statistics, and machine learning. * Expertise in Python, MATLAB, or similar technical computing environments. * Demonstrated experience developing first-principles and predictive models of complex systems. * Ability to independently define technical problems, formulate hypotheses, design analyses, and derive actionable conclusions. * Strong scientific curiosity and willingness to explore unfamiliar technical domains. * Experience working in research, advanced development, or technology incubation environments. * Ability to make progress despite incomplete information and evolving requirements. * Excellent communication skills and ability to explain highly technical concepts to diverse audiences. Preferred: * Experience in biosensing, biophysics, physiology, electrochemistry, analytical chemistry, or related fields. * Experience developing digital twins, simulation frameworks, physics-informed machine learning models, or computational models. * Experience evaluating technical feasibility and technology readiness. * Prior experience supporting innovation programs, exploratory research, or platform technology development. * Publications, patents, or other evidence of scientific leadership. * Experience within regulated industries., * Typically requires a Bachelor's degree in a technical discipline, and a minimum of 8-12 years related experience or Master's degree and 5-7 years equivalent industry experience or a PhD and 2-4 years experience. ## Description * Lead algorithm, modeling, and simulation activities supporting emerging sensing technologies. * Develop first-principles, mechanistic, statistical, and machine-learning models to understand complex biological and sensing phenomena. * Design experiments and analytical approaches to evaluate technology feasibility and performance limits. * Partner with multidisciplinary teams to identify key technical opportunities and risks for novel sensing approaches. * Create simulation environments and predictive models to guide technology investment decisions and development strategies. * Apply advanced analytics and machine learning methods to uncover patterns and insights from experimental data. * Explore novel sensing concepts and measurement methodologies across a variety of biological and physical domains. * Influence long-term technology roadmaps through scientific rigor and technical leadership. * Communicate findings and recommendations to technical experts, business stakeholders, and senior leadership., To all Staffing and Recruiting Agencies: Our Careers Site is only for individuals seeking a job at Dexcom.
